Poor Posture While Utilizing Instruments



If you find yourself experiencing neck discomfort frequently, one common offender could be your stance while utilizing devices. When you stoop over your phone or laptop for extended periods, you placed stress on your neck muscles and back. Your head, which evaluates about 10 to 12 extra pounds, becomes heavier as you lean forward, bring about added stress on your neck. This bad position can lead to rigidity, pain, and also long-lasting concerns like muscle mass inequalities and imbalances.

To prevent neck discomfort from device usage, make a mindful effort to keep great posture. Keep your tools at eye level to stay clear of flexing your neck downward. Take breaks every half an hour to stretch and walk around.

Bring Heavy Bags Unevenly



When it concerns everyday practices that can add to neck discomfort, an additional factor to consider is exactly how you lug heavy bags. Lugging a heavy bag erratically, whether it's a backpack, handbag, or briefcase, can cause strain on your neck and shoulders. When you constantly bring a heavy bag on one side of your body, it triggers a discrepancy in your pose, leading to muscular tissue tension and potential imbalance of the spinal column. This unequal distribution of weight puts added anxiety on one side of your body, causing your neck muscle mass to function more challenging to make up for the discrepancy.

Lack of Routine Neck Stretches



To reduce neck pain and keep adaptability, including normal neck stretches into your daily regimen is vital. Overlooking to extend your neck muscle mass can lead to stiffness and pain. Easy workouts like mild neck rotations, side-to-side head tilts, and chin tucks can help release stress and boost flexibility. These stretches can be done anywhere, whether you go to your desk, in the cars and truck, or loosening up in the house. Taking just a couple of mins each day to do these stretches can make a considerable difference in exactly how your neck feels.

When you invest hours hunched over a computer or overlooking at your phone, your neck muscle mass become limited and strained. Regular stretches can counteract the results of poor pose and lower the danger of developing persistent neck discomfort. Bear in mind to take a breath deeply and never ever require your neck right into excruciating settings.



Consistency is key, so try to include these stretches right into your daily routine to stop discomfort and preserve a healthy and balanced series of movement in your neck.
